Portageville entered their tilt with Kennett on Thursday with six consecutive wins but they'll enter their next game with seven. They simply couldn't be stopped as they easily beat the Kennett Indians 61-31. Given the Bulldogs' advantage in MaxPreps' Missouri basketball rankings (they are ranked 72nd, while the Indians are ranked 208th), the result wasn't entirely unexpected.
Kennett's loss shouldn't obscure the performances of Alyce Edwards, who posted 13 points, and Alaina Edwards, who earned eight points and six rebounds. That was a full 41.9% of Kennett's points, marking the 19th time in a row she's had more than a third of the team's points.
Portageville's victory was their ninth straight at home dating back to last season, which pushed their record up to 14-2. The wins came thanks to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 69.9 points per game. As for Kennett, they are on a three-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 10-9.
Both squads will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Portageville will get to enjoy the win for a while: their next game is against Saxony Lutheran at 7:30 p.m. on February 10th. As for Kennett, they will challenge Sikeston at 7:30 p.m. on Monday.
